0 Ratty Posted September 3, 2012 Report Share Posted September 3, 2012 Spirits Demystified Damage Spirits take half damage from non-magical sources. Magical sources include Spells that inflict direct damage and Weapons with the Magical Characteristic, but don't include Spells that increase the damage on a mundane Weapon (eg. Samual Hopkins’ Flaming Bullets adds 2 to the damage from his gun, but won't make it cause Magical damage.) If a model has both Spirit and Armor. Carry out the damage reduction in arithmetic order, so half the damage for the Spirit and then lower it by the Armor. For example, a Spirit model with Armor +1 suffers 4 damage. First, Spirit halves the damage from 4 to 2, then Armor reduces it by 1 more to a total of 1 damage.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
0 Adran Posted September 3, 2012 Report Share Posted September 3, 2012 The armour piecing rounds don't remove the models armour, they just don't get reduced by the armour, so the model still has armour as far as bite of winter is concerned. The only thing that removes armour is the spell from the large Steampunk arachnid At least thast how we always play it.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
